A structured study plan can dramatically increase your productivity as a NEET aspirant. Break your syllabus into daily goals and prioritize important topics. Remember to add time for revision and breaks within your timetable to maintain consistency and reduce stress.
Solving previous years’ NEET question papers and mock tests is crucial for exam readiness. It helps you understand exam patterns, improves speed, and highlights areas that need more attention. Practise regularly for best results.

Leverage digital learning resources and interactive tools to make studying engaging. Online classes, concept videos, and digital notes bring variety and effectiveness to your routine, keeping distractions at bay during lockdown days.
Consistent revision is the backbone of NEET success. Make NCERT textbooks and solutions the foundation of your study plan. Focus on revising weak areas and make regular summaries of complex topics.
Time management is a game changer for NEET aspirants. Use the lockdown to practice allocating time for each subject and sticking to deadlines. Track your progress daily to ensure you stay on course.
Staying motivated during uncertain times is crucial for steady NEET preparation. Setting achievable targets and rewarding yourself for meeting them can keep you positive. Balance studies with activities that help you unwind and relax.

Protecting your health is as important as your studies. Maintain good hygiene, follow a nutritious diet, and add physical activity to your daily routine. A healthy body supports a focused and alert mind.
